This page is a collection of Inspirational Quotes for Dad.
Dads kind of go under the radar when it comes to appreciation. Growing up, sometimes it can be hard to notice how much a father loves and supports his family. He is usually away from home, working to provide all the things we take for granted; a home, food, clothes, toys, etc...
Dads are a mystery to little children, they come and go throughout the day, and their love is felt so differently than moms. The lessons a dad teaches are usually not realized until they become ingrained. These unrecognized things that are happening below the surface are habits that will serve you throughout your life. Things you won't have to think about, but can count on.
As you read these inspirational quotes for dad, allow these words to be a gentle reminder of all the wonderful things your father has done for you, and perhaps all the wonderful things you are doing for your children. Enjoy this page of inspirational quotes for dad.
Inspirational Quotes for Dad
I talk and talk and talk, and I haven't taught people in 50 years what my father taught by example in one week. -Mario Cuomo
It doesn't matter who my father was; it matters who I remember he was. -Anne Sexton
I don't mind looking into the mirror and seeing my father. -Micheal Douglass
My father never talked to me about how to treat people. Every act of kindness I have ever shown another person was because I was trying to imitate him. -Pamela McGrew
My prescription for success is based on something my father always used to tell me: You should never try to be better than someone else, but you should never cease trying to be the best you can be. -John Wooden
My father gave me the greatest gift anyone could give another person, he believed in me. -Jim Valvano
It is much easier to become a father than to be one. -Kent Nerburn
By profession, I am a soldier and take pride in that fact. But I am prouder – infinitely prouder – to be a father. A soldier destroys in order to build; the father only builds, never destroys. The one has the potentiality of death; the other embodies creation and life. And while the hordes of death are mighty, the battalions of life are mightier still. It is my hope that my son, when I am gone, will remember me not from the battle field but in the home repeating with him our simple daily prayer, 'Our Father who art in Heaven.' -Douglas Macarthur
One night a father overheard his son pray: Dear God, Make me the kind of man my Daddy is. Later that night, the Father prayed, Dear God, Make me the kind of man my son wants me to be. -unknown
When I was a kid, my father told me every day, 'You're the most wonderful boy in the world, and you can do anything you want to.' -Jan Hutchins

He didn't tell me how to live; he lived, and let me watch him do it. -Clarence Budington Kelland
When I was a boy of 14, my father was so ignorant I could hardly stand to have the old man around. But when I got to be 21, I was astonished at how much the old man had learned in seven years. -Mark Twain
There are three stages of a man's life: he believes in Santa Clause, he doesn't believe in Santa Clause, he is Santa Claus. -unknown
I cannot think of any need in childhood as strong as the need for a father's protection. -Sigmund Freud
A truly rich man is one whose children run into his arms when his hands are empty. -unknown
4 years: My Daddy can do anything! 7 years: My Dad knows a lot…a whole lot. 8 years: My father does not know quite everything. 12 years: Oh well, naturally Father does not know that either. 14 years: Oh, Father? He is hopelessly old-fashioned. 21 years: Oh, that man-he is out of date! 25 years: He knows a little bit about it, but not much. 30 years: I must find out what Dad thinks about it. 35 years: Before we decide, we will get Dad's idea first. 50 years: What would Dad have thought about that? 60 years: My Dad knew literally everything! 65 years: I wish I could talk it over with Dad once more. -Unknown
When a child is born, a father is born. A mother is born, too of course, but at least for her it's a gradual process. Body and soul, she has nine months to get used to what's happening. She becomes what's happening. But for even the best-prepared father, it happens all at once. On the other side of a plate-glass window, a nurse is holding up something roughly the size of a loaf of bread for him to see for the first time. -Frederick Buechner
I watched a small man with thick calluses on both hands work fifteen and sixteen hours a day. I saw him once literally bleed from the bottoms of his feet, a man who came here uneducated, alone, unable to speak the language, who taught me all I needed to know about faith and hard work by the simple eloquence of his example. -Mario Cuomo
